No live gigs or festivals until 2022, Lollapalooza boss predicts: ‘The next six months may be most painful’

Glastonbury and Coachella – were either delayed or cancelled altogether around the world as lockdown measures were enforced, amid the coronavirus pandemic.While bosses have pushed many bashes back to 2021 – andBoris Johnson confirmed indoor concerts will begin next month – Marc has suggested that music concerts, which he described as ‘super-spreader’ events, won’t return properly until 2022.During an appearance on the Bob Lefsetz Podcast, he said: ‘In my humble opinion, it’s going to be 2022.‘It’s going to take that long before, what I call, the germaphobic economy is slowly killed off and replaced by the claustrophobia economy – that’s when people want to get out and go out to dinner and have their lives, go to festivals and shows.Visit.
